Output 573e0103a7a608c1f2d0c281d34b60ee1ba3b279c5c2529d70cf6ee5a9297837:0

value
33776652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c05aee09a7bdd2a9a3cb0dac26a74e0c013d0c OP_EQUAL
address
MJudkXHrm2TRs4274m14U3hpHQCMQ2BpVq
transaction
573e0103a7a608c1f2d0c281d34b60ee1ba3b279c5c2529d70cf6ee5a9297837
spent
true